Output 59b613077df69b9feb3983834c478211a9169a91ec1c2077e7c62873da14ef87:7

value
187527
script pubkey
OP_0 OP_PUSHBYTES_20 75a62557a934f9146b13e43c9b72c881d5f76a43
address
bc1qwknz24afxnu3g6cnus7fkukgs82lw6jrw4rdf3
transaction
59b613077df69b9feb3983834c478211a9169a91ec1c2077e7c62873da14ef87